Three car crashes over two days

Wairarapa police responded to several car crashes in Masterton in the past two days.

Police received a report of a two-vehicle crash involving a motorbike and bus at the intersection of Dixon and Church streets on Thursday at about 7.30am.

A police spokesperson said an ambulance was called, and one person with moderate injuries was taken to Wairarapa Hospital by Wairarapa Free Ambulance [WFA].

“Police continue to make enquiries into the circumstances of the crash,” the spokesperson said.

At about 12.20pm on the same day, police received a report of a collision between a car and a pedestrian at the intersection of Bannister and Queen streets.

The road was closed for a short period of time.

One person with moderate injuries was taken to hospital by WFA, and police continue to make enquiries about the incident.

On Friday, police received a report of a two-vehicle crash on Chapel St at about 11.14am.

The resulting damage consisted of “just a few scratches on the vehicles”, the police spokesperson said, and “there were no blockages, but police attended and spoke to the parties involved”.
